1. Comprehending Key Programming
Key programming is the process of configuring a vehicle's Key Programming And Codes (https://md.swk-web.com/) or key fob to interact with the Car Key Code's immobilizer system. Modern vehicles typically have advanced security features that utilize advanced innovation to avoid theft. This security is largely reliant on the programming of keys and key fobs.
1.1 Types of Automotive Keys
There are numerous types of keys utilized in modern-day automobiles. Understanding these types is essential for both consumers and automotive professionals:

Traditional Mechanical Keys: These keys are by hand cut to fit the vehicle's ignition lock. They do not include electronic parts.

Transponder Keys: These keys include a chip that interacts with the vehicle's onboard computer system. When the key is inserted, the car confirms the signal before enabling the engine to start.

Remote Keyless Entry (RKE) Keys: Often referred to as "key fobs," these gadgets allow the user to unlock and start the vehicle without placing a physical key into the ignition.

Smart Keys: These innovative keys permit keyless entry and ignition. The vehicle identifies the existence of the clever key, enabling the motorist to begin the engine with the push of a button.

The Key Programming Process
The key programming procedure can differ depending upon the type of key, vehicle make and model, and producer. However, it generally includes several key steps:
2.1 Preparing the Vehicle
Before starting the programming procedure, it is essential to:
Ensure the vehicle remains in a location totally free from blockages.Have all required keys present for programming (if relevant).Detach any previous keys or fobs from the vehicle's memory.2.2 Programming Steps
While the precise procedure might differ, the following steps supply a general standard for key programming:

Accessing the Vehicle's ECU: Connect a programming tool or key programmer to the vehicle's On-Board Diagnostics (OBD-II) port.

Choosing the Programming Feature: Use the programming tool to find and choose the key programming feature in the vehicle's ECU.

Going Into Key Information: Input the pertinent key information as triggered by the programming tool.

Validating Programming: Follow the programming tool's directions to confirm if the key has been effectively programmed.

Checking the Key: After programming, test the key or fob to guarantee it operates all required performances, including locking/unlocking doors and beginning the engine.
2.3 Common Tools Used
Mechanics and automotive professionals typically count on specialized tools to facilitate key programming:

OBD-II Key Programmers: Devices that link to the vehicle's OBD-II port to program keys straight through the ECU.

Dedicated Key Programming Devices: Standalone systems developed particularly for key programming throughout multiple vehicle makes and designs.

Manufacturer-Specific Diagnostic Tools: Tools developed by vehicle producers that supply innovative programming capabilities.
3. Often Asked Questions (FAQs)3.1 How long does it require to program a key?
The time needed to program a key can vary extensively. Easy programming jobs Where Can I Get My Car Key Programmed typically be completed in 5-10 minutes, while more intricate procedures might use up to an hour.
3.2 Can I program a key myself?
In many cases, vehicle owners can program their keys using directions from user handbooks or online resources. However, certain designs may require an expert service technician.
3.3 What should I do if I lose all my keys?
If all keys are lost, a certified locksmith professional or dealership might need to reprogram the vehicle's ECU and provide new keys. This process can be more costly and time-consuming than programming additional keys.
3.4 Is it essential to reprogram a key after a battery change in my key fob?
For the most part, changing the battery in a key fob does not need reprogramming. However, if the fob stops working to work after a battery modification, it may require to be reprogrammed.
